如果是 Web 应用程序,取得的路径是: C:\WINDOWS\Microsoft.NET\Framework\ ASP.NET Files 目录。所以 Web 项目还是使用 Server.MapPath 吧。否则建议使用方法2。如果自己新建类库。可以加入对 C#获取当前路径的方法就总结到这里,希望对大家有所帮助。 C#获取程序当前路径的方法 //获取新的 Process 组件并将其与...
c语⾔获取当前⼯作路径的实现代码(windowslinux)Linux 函数名: getcwd 功能: 取得当前的⼯作⽬录 ⽤法: char *getcwd(char *buf, size_t size);函数说明: getcwd()会将当前的⼯作⽬录绝对路径复制到参数buf所指的内存空间,参数size为buf的空间⼤⼩。在调⽤此函数时,buf所指的内存空间要...
2、倘若参数buf 为NULL,getcwd()会依参数size 的大小自动配置内存(使用malloc()),如果参数size 也为0,则getcwd()会依工作目录绝对路径的字符串程度来决定所配置的内存大小,进程可以在使用完次字符串后利用free()来释放此空间。 返回值:执行成功则将结果复制到参数buf 所指的内存空间, 或是返回自动配置的字符串指...
C语言获取执行文件(XXX.exe)文件名和目录路径 vc2010编译通过 1#include<stdio.h>2#include<string.h>3#include<windows.h>4#include<stdlib.h>56intmain(intargc,char const*argv[]){78printf("%s\n",argv[0]);//用主函数参数自带的 argv[0] 输出路径910charpath[100];11GetModuleFileName(NULL, path,...
路径获取相对stristronbase 这八种C#获取相对路径的方法,包括获取和设置当前目录的完全限定路径、获取启动了应用程序的可执行文件的路径,不包括可执行文件的名称等等内容。C#获取相对路径1.获取和设置当前目录的完全限定路径。1.stringstr=System.Environment.CurrentDirectory;2.Result:C:\xxx\xxxC#获取相对路径2.获取启...
读取符号链 接/proc/self/exe来获取⽬标程序所在⽬录。linux进程在运⾏的时候,会在/proc/⽬录下存放有关进程的信息(只存放在RAM),可以通过该伪⽂件系统和内核数据结构进⾏交 互。/proc/self/exe就是存放的运⾏程序的路径,等价与/proc/当前运⾏进程的pid/exe。#include <unistd.h> ...
"")。参数:<filename>:指定要获取时间戳的文件路径。
当前工作目录可以通过函数`getcwd()`获取。相对路径可以简化文件或文件夹的位置的描述。常见的相对路径描述方法包括: -相对于当前工作目录的路径(如./folder/file.txt)。 -相对于上级目录的路径(如../folder/file.txt)。 -相对于指定目录的路径(如folder/file.txt)。 在C语言中,可以使用相关的文件操作函数(如`...
用A:“Application.StartupPath”:获取当前应用程序所在目录的路径,最后不包含“\”; B:“Application.ExecutablePath ”:获取当前应用程序文件的路径...,包含文件的名称; C:“AppDomain.CurrentDomain.BaseDirectory”:获取当前...
在CMake脚本中,可以使用find_path命令来查找Vcpkg的安装路径。该命令用于查找指定文件或目录的路径。 在CMake脚本中,可以使用find_path命令来查找Vcpkg的安装路径。该命令用于查找指定文件或目录的路径。 上述代码将在当前源代码目录的子目录vcpkg中查找vcpkg.cmake文件,并将其路径存储在变量VCPKG_ROOT_DIR中。 接下来...